From basic fire detection design to detailed training for specific issues such as Approved Document B, FIA training courses offer real and tangible benefits for all involved in fire protection from designer to user.

The modular approach of the courses provides a number of stand alone units that allow delegates to choose the training best suited to their needs.

For those involved in continual professional development, the courses are registered with CIBSE providing CPD points.

All FIA course material is regularly updated to take account of changes in standards, legislation and technology. Staged at venues throughout the country, the courses are designed to keep traveling time and costs to a minimum.

FIA can also offer companies and organisations dedicated training courses, at a venue of their choice or at its offices in Kingston-upon-Thames, for any of the training courses.
